pimsleur lessons

I have finally afforded to buy the full comprehensive pimsleur package mind you it cost me $200!! But it is definitely worth it, everything I have learnt so far I can say fluently and quickly and I truly believe it’s better money spent than when I did Turkish lessons.. I am also forcing all my friends to write and talk to me in Turkish which is slowly starting to get me going. :)
